Summary
This comprehensive guide examines the four core types of validity—internal, external, construct, and statistical conclusion—that form the foundation for evaluating psychological research and ensuring trustworthy conclusions. It provides precise definitions, detailed explanations of common threats with clinically relevant examples, and practical strategies to strengthen each validity type, making complex psychometric principles accessible for EPPP preparation. The material also includes guidance on applying these concepts when critically evaluating studies, along with two practice questions and rationales that mirror the exam format, enabling candidates to effectively identify and address validity concerns in research design and application.
